Summary:
Franz Schubert is regarded by many as the first great Romantic composer. He wrote an astonishing number of brilliant and moving works during a tragically brief lifetime. First published in 1987, this highly praised account has been revised and updated to reflect current knowledge and thought about Schubert's life and works.
